Predication of Precipitation Based on Unbiased Gray Markov Chain in Jilin Province

Abstract:

For more accurately predication and analysis of the spatial and temporal variation characteristics of precipitation of eight representative stations of Jilin Province, we used the unbiased grey Markov chain model to discuss the relationship between historical data volatility and the forecast accuracy. More than 83% predicted results are qualified. Baicheng, Qian’an, Changchun, Jiaohe, Siping, Tonghua six regional yearly precipitation shows a trend of decline, the damping ranges are 0.23%, 0.09%, 0.24%, 1.01%, 0.51%, 0.54%; while Yanji and Jingyu two regional precipitation is increasing, with growth rates of 2.6% and 0.54% respectively. The results show that the modified unbiased gray Markov chain model is suitable for Jilin Province’s precipitation forecast with higher accuracy. It shows that the precipitation has a trend of decreasing in Midwest of Jilin Province and the precipitation has a trend of increasing in eastern of Jilin Province. In the relation between volatility and forecast precision, the study finds that the greater the volatility of time series is, the larger the prediction error is.

Key words: gray model, Markov chain, precipitation, predication, Jilin Province
